Cheese toasties

Summary

Everyone’s talking about the timeless comfort food – Cheese toasties! This classic snack is an all-time favorite for many, offering a delightful crunch outside and gooey cheese inside. Perfect for a quick breakfast, lunch, or a light dinner. Let’s dive into how you can whip up your very own cheese toasties with a few simple ingredients and steps.

Ingredients

  • Bread slices: 4 (white or whole wheat, your choice!)
  • Cheese: 4 slices or 1 cup grated (cheddar or mozzarella)
  • Butter: 2 tablespoons (30g)
  • Optional fillings: Tomatoes, onions, or any veggie you love!

Preparation Time: 10 minutes
Cooking Time: 5 minutes

Serves: 2

Instructions:

  1. Lay out your bread slices on a clean surface.
  2. Place a slice or a quarter cup of cheese (depending on your preference) on two of the slices.
  3. If you’re feeling adventurous, toss in your optional fillings!
  4. Close your sandwiches with the remaining bread slices.
  5. Generously butter both the outer sides of each sandwich.
  6. Heat up a non-stick skillet over medium heat.
  7. Once hot, place the buttered sandwiches on the skillet.
  8. Cook each side for about 2-3 minutes or until golden brown and the cheese has melted.
  9. Remove from heat and let it cool for a minute.
  10. Slice diagonally, and voilà! Your Cheese toasties are ready to be devoured!

Tips:

  1. Using a cheese mix can elevate the flavor of your Cheese toasties.
  2. Add a hint of garlic or herb butter for an added kick.
  3. Pressing down the sandwich with a spatula during cooking helps the cheese melt faster.
  4. If using fillings, ensure they’re thinly sliced for even cooking.

Serving Suggestions:

Cheese toasties are best served hot. Pair them with a cup of tomato soup or a light salad for a fuller meal. You can also sprinkle some oregano or chili flakes for added flavor. Dipping sauces like ketchup or a tangy mayo dip can be great additions too!

FAQs:

1. Can I use other types of bread for Cheese toasties?

Absolutely! Whether it’s rye, sourdough, or multigrain, it’s up to you.

2. How do I store leftover Cheese toasties?

It’s best eaten fresh, but if you must, keep them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to a day.

3. Can I add meats to the Cheese toasties?

Sure, as long as they aren’t ham or pork, given the specifications. Chicken or turkey slices would be great.

4. What’s the best cheese for Cheese toasties?

Cheddar and mozzarella are popular choices, but feel free to experiment!

5. Can Cheese toasties be made vegan?

Yes, use vegan cheese and a non-dairy butter substitute.

6. I don’t have a skillet. Can I use a sandwich maker?

Absolutely. A sandwich maker might give you more even browning.

7. How do I make Cheese toasties crispier?

Cook on a lower heat for a slightly longer time. This ensures a crispy exterior.

8. My Cheese toasties turned out soggy. Why?

It’s likely that the heat was too high and the outside cooked faster than the cheese melted.

9. Can I freeze Cheese toasties for later?

It’s not recommended, as the texture might change upon reheating.

10. Are Cheese toasties healthy?

In moderation, they can be a part of a balanced diet. Pair with veggies or a salad to boost nutrition.
